MENYIKAPI FENOMENA STANDAR CEWEK TIKTOK - #MAUCERITA
Summary
TLDRThis video discusses the impact of social media, particularly TikTok, on people's perceptions and the unrealistic standards it sets. The speakers emphasize how constant comparison leads to insecurity, urging viewers to filter content and align their values with their faith. They highlight the importance of focusing on positivity and authenticity rather than societal trends, using examples of varying lifestyles and desires to illustrate the shifting nature of wants. Ultimately, the video encourages a mindful approach to social media, promoting a healthier and more grounded mindset based on individual needs and values.

Q & A
What is the main message of the video regarding social media and comparison?
-The main message of the video is that comparing ourselves to others, especially through platforms like TikTok, can lead to insecurity and dissatisfaction. It emphasizes the importance of avoiding these comparisons and instead focusing on personal growth and well-being.
Why is comparing different living environments, like rural and urban, considered problematic?
-Comparing rural and urban living is problematic because people's financial situations, lifestyles, and needs vary greatly based on where they live. What may be considered 'normal' or 'comfortable' in one area may not be applicable or realistic in another, making such comparisons unfair and unhelpful.
How does the video suggest handling the pressures of societal standards presented on TikTok?
-The video suggests being selective about the content consumed on social media. It advises filtering out negative influences and focusing on positive, inspiring content that aligns with personal values and contributes to self-improvement.
What role does faith (Islam) play in the discussion of standards in the video?
-Islam is presented as the ultimate standard for guidance, suggesting that the Quran and Islamic teachings should be the foundation for personal values and decision-making, rather than relying on fleeting social media trends or comparisons.
How can social media affect someone's sense of gratitude?
-Social media can make people feel ungrateful by encouraging comparisons to others, leading them to believe that their current situation is inadequate. This can overshadow feelings of contentment and gratitude for what one already has.
What is the significance of the example involving different modes of transportation (bike, motorbike, car, etc.)?
-The example illustrates how each person tends to desire what others have, despite the fact that everyone has different circumstances and needs. It shows how no matter what someone has—whether a bike, motorbike, or car—they may still feel envious of others who appear to have more or something better.
How does the video recommend dealing with the endless cycle of wanting more?
-The video recommends breaking the cycle of perpetual desire by focusing on contentment, being mindful of what is truly important, and not comparing one's life to others. It also stresses the importance of staying grounded in values that bring lasting fulfillment, such as those taught in Islam.
What role does the algorithm play in shaping our social media experience?
-The algorithm plays a significant role in shaping what content we see. If we engage with negative or unhelpful content, the algorithm continues to serve us more of that, reinforcing negative emotions. The video suggests consciously avoiding such content to prevent it from influencing us.
How should we handle the information we encounter on social media, according to the video?
-We should be selective about the information we engage with on social media, only absorbing what is beneficial and uplifting. Negative or distracting content should be discarded to maintain a positive and healthy mindset.
What is the video’s overall message about the influence of social media on personal relationships?
-The video’s overall message is that social media can distort our expectations of relationships, especially by presenting unrealistic ideals. It advises staying true to authentic values and focusing on meaningful connections, rather than being swayed by the superficial standards set by social media.
